次の方法で共有


DatasetsOperations interface

データセット操作を表すインターフェイス。

プロパティ

createOrUpdate

新しい DatasetVersion を作成するか、指定されたバージョン ID で既存の DatasetVersion を更新します

delete

DatasetVersion の特定のバージョンを削除します。 DatasetVersion が正常に削除された場合、または DatasetVersion が存在しない場合、サービスは 204 No Content を返します。

get

DatasetVersion の特定のバージョンを取得します。 DatasetVersion が存在しない場合、サービスは 404 Not Found エラーを返します。

getCredentials

データセット バージョンに関連付けられているストレージ アカウントにアクセスするための SAS 資格情報を取得します。

list

各 DatasetVersion の最新バージョンを一覧表示します

listVersions

指定された DatasetVersion のすべてのバージョンを一覧表示します

pendingUpload

特定のバージョンのデータセットの新規アップロードを開始するか、既存の保留中のアップロードを取得します。

uploadFile

DatasetVersion にファイルをアップロードする

uploadFolder

DatasetVersion にフォルダーをアップロードする

プロパティの詳細

createOrUpdate

新しい DatasetVersion を作成するか、指定されたバージョン ID で既存の DatasetVersion を更新します

createOrUpdate: (name: string, version: string, datasetVersion: DatasetVersionUnion, options?: DatasetsCreateOrUpdateOptionalParams) => Promise<DatasetVersionUnion>

プロパティ値

(name: string, version: string, datasetVersion: DatasetVersionUnion, options?: DatasetsCreateOrUpdateOptionalParams) => Promise<DatasetVersionUnion>

delete

DatasetVersion の特定のバージョンを削除します。 DatasetVersion が正常に削除された場合、または DatasetVersion が存在しない場合、サービスは 204 No Content を返します。

delete: (name: string, version: string, options?: DatasetsDeleteOptionalParams) => Promise<void>

プロパティ値

(name: string, version: string, options?: DatasetsDeleteOptionalParams) => Promise<void>

get

DatasetVersion の特定のバージョンを取得します。 DatasetVersion が存在しない場合、サービスは 404 Not Found エラーを返します。

get: (name: string, version: string, options?: DatasetsGetOptionalParams) => Promise<DatasetVersionUnion>

プロパティ値

(name: string, version: string, options?: DatasetsGetOptionalParams) => Promise<DatasetVersionUnion>

getCredentials

データセット バージョンに関連付けられているストレージ アカウントにアクセスするための SAS 資格情報を取得します。

getCredentials: (name: string, version: string, options?: DatasetsGetCredentialsOptionalParams) => Promise<DatasetCredential>

プロパティ値

(name: string, version: string, options?: DatasetsGetCredentialsOptionalParams) => Promise<DatasetCredential>

list

各 DatasetVersion の最新バージョンを一覧表示します

list: (options?: DatasetsListOptionalParams) => PagedAsyncIterableIterator<DatasetVersionUnion, DatasetVersionUnion[], PageSettings>

プロパティ値

(options?: DatasetsListOptionalParams) => PagedAsyncIterableIterator<DatasetVersionUnion, DatasetVersionUnion[], PageSettings>

listVersions

指定された DatasetVersion のすべてのバージョンを一覧表示します

listVersions: (name: string, options?: DatasetsListVersionsOptionalParams) => PagedAsyncIterableIterator<DatasetVersionUnion, DatasetVersionUnion[], PageSettings>

プロパティ値

(name: string, options?: DatasetsListVersionsOptionalParams) => PagedAsyncIterableIterator<DatasetVersionUnion, DatasetVersionUnion[], PageSettings>

pendingUpload

特定のバージョンのデータセットの新規アップロードを開始するか、既存の保留中のアップロードを取得します。

pendingUpload: (name: string, version: string, pendingUploadRequest: PendingUploadRequest, options?: DatasetsPendingUploadOptionalParams) => Promise<PendingUploadResponse>

プロパティ値

(name: string, version: string, pendingUploadRequest: PendingUploadRequest, options?: DatasetsPendingUploadOptionalParams) => Promise<PendingUploadResponse>

uploadFile

DatasetVersion にファイルをアップロードする

uploadFile: (name: string, version: string, filePath: string, options?: DatasetUploadOptions) => Promise<DatasetVersionUnion>

プロパティ値

(name: string, version: string, filePath: string, options?: DatasetUploadOptions) => Promise<DatasetVersionUnion>

uploadFolder

DatasetVersion にフォルダーをアップロードする

uploadFolder: (name: string, version: string, folderPath: string, options?: DatasetUploadOptions) => Promise<DatasetVersionUnion>

プロパティ値

(name: string, version: string, folderPath: string, options?: DatasetUploadOptions) => Promise<DatasetVersionUnion>